                        We do it for net profit above $600 as do any reputable daily fantasy sites (which is a group that includes both of the other sites listed in this thread).

                        We definitely have the most overall traffic at Fanduel...and for NHL it appears to be by a moderately wide margin. Draftstreet is a clear second. All other daily sites are far behind them. Really, really far behind...I'd guess that Fanduel and Draftstreet each now have as much volume as all other daily sites added together.

                        If you want to check the numbers for yourself, the leaderboards for each site are a good place to start. Or just take a look at the number of contests and opponents available in the contest listings at each site.

                              Can you get this guy?:
                              Marc-Andre Bergeron, Defense, Tampa Bay Lightning
                              Bergeron is probably one of the more underrated fantasy defenceman in the league. Since the 2006-2007 season he’s played on six different teams and is good for roughly 30 points on average. In his second season in Tampa Bay, so far the 31 year-old has five points in the Lightning’s first five games. More impressively is that Bergeron has been playing a prominent role in their power-play with averaging 2:40 minutes per game. If you get extra points for power play points than Bergeron should be an easy pick up for your team

                                                    iifold, don't forget to analyze which teams are more likely to commit penalties, which are better equipped to kill pp's, and which teams are more likely to have greater swings in momentum and dominance. For tonight, I like Nash's Rinne on the road in EDM. Not sure how much he's worth tonight. Both Nash and EDM have not dominated their opponents (both ranked in the bottom 10 in the season-up-to-date Dominance rankings). Puck is more likely to move up and down the ice, because neither teams' defensivemen are overwhelming enough to hold a strong offensive zone. When analyzing both teams' momentum ranking for the season thus far, they also rank in the bottom tier..meaning that neither team has the personnel to maintain, or continue their momentum. EDM's young front is fun to watch, but I see tonight's game being low scoring and there's a great chance that Nash gets the W on the road. Nash also has a great record on the road in EDM, as well as few other trends that support backing Nash's goalie tonight...might even free up a little cap room to improve elsewhere.
